Hirschgarten Erfurt is a historically significant and beautifully revitalized park-like green space nestled in the heart of Erfurt's Old Town, Germany. Situated at an elevation of approximately 212 meters, this urban oasis holds the distinction of being the city's first public green area. It offers a peaceful retreat from the bustling city center, connecting key landmarks like the Anger and Domplatz, and stands directly opposite the Thuringian State Chancellery.

    The Hirschgarten is a partially park-like green area in the old town of Erfurt. It was the first public green area of the city. It is today a "park duo" from the historic stag garden from the 18th century and a western adjoining part, which was designed on demolition sites in the years 2007 to 2009 (Wikipedia).

    What are the most convenient public transport options to reach Hirschgarten Erfurt?

    Hirschgarten Erfurt is very well connected by public transport. The most convenient option is to take a tram to the Angerbrunnen stop, which is just a short walk away from the park. This central location makes it easily accessible from various parts of Erfurt.

    What is the historical significance of Hirschgarten Erfurt?

    Hirschgarten holds significant historical importance as Erfurt's first public green area, established in the 18th century. It was initially a private enclosed area that became publicly accessible around 1780. Its name, 'Hirschgarten' (Deer Garden), comes from the red deer kept there for over four decades. The park has undergone various transformations, including a period as a botanical garden, and was revitalized in 2009 after public demand, showcasing its enduring role as a vital urban green space.
